Directive 8020 is a knowledge-check game. Most first-playthrough deaths come from three or four mistakes people make in Episodes 2–5 that the game never warns you about. Below are 12 tips ranked by impact — read the first six before you start.
12 essential tips
| # | Tip | Why it matters |
|---|---|---|
| 1 | Use a wired controller | Episode 5's loadlifter QTE chain has zero margin for wireless input lag. The single biggest cause of first-playthrough crew loss. |
| 2 | Scan EVERY glowing prompt | Premonitions cap at 17 and missing one voids the Foreseen trophy. They also unlock Ending A eligibility — never skip. |
| 3 | Bank +1 trust early, not late | Trust gains are biggest in Episodes 1–3 when stakes are still low. Trying to recover trust in Ep 6–7 is impossible. |
| 4 | Send Riley up the antenna ridge | Episode 2 branch. Riley is the better climber; sending Naomi up locks her into the lethal Ep 5 rescue slot. |
| 5 | Scan order = Akin → Naomi → Riley → Thomas | Episode 3 quarantine sequence. Wrong order exposes the wrong crew member and burns trust permanently. |
| 6 | Pick 'Tell Thomas the truth' | Episode 4. Trades a story-beat reveal for +2 trust — required for the Ep 4 confession scene and Ending A eligibility. |
| 7 | Triage Naomi → Riley → Akin | Episode 4. The only sequence that doesn't drop any trust score below the survival threshold. |
| 8 | Crouch, never vault | Episode 5 stealth. Vaulting alerts the variant; the chase that follows can kill any character with you. |
| 9 | Throw the wrench, not the breaker | Episode 5. The breaker triggers sparks that reveal your position. Wrench is the safe diversion. |
| 10 | 'Believe' the premonitions in Ep 6 | Required for Ending A. 'Dismiss' permanently locks you out of the canonical good ending. |
| 11 | Save before Episode 7 manually | Chapter-select reloads everything from Ep 7 — make this your platinum save state for ending mop-up. |
| 12 | Pick 'Reveal' in Episode 8 for Ending A | Sacrifice = Ending B (Brianna dies). Escape = Ending C/D. Reveal = Beacon (best ending). |
Bonus — what NOT to do
- Don't activate Movie Night for your first run. It splits QTE inputs and complicates save-everyone routing.
- Don't shoot the suspected variant in Episode 3. Wait for proof — shooting wrong kills an innocent crew member instantly.
- Don't side with the crew over Akin in Episode 4 if you want Ending B eligibility.
- Don't skip the Curator's Episode 6 monologue — it's the only unlock for the Behind the Curtain trophy.
- Don't fail Episode 4's power-surge QTE. Stage 2 kills Thomas immediately; there's no recovery.
FAQ
What is the most important tip for Directive 8020?
Use a wired controller. Episode 5's loadlifter QTE chain has zero margin and is the single biggest reason first-playthrough save-everyone routes fail.
How do I avoid mistakes on my first playthrough?
Bank +1 trust with every protagonist in Episodes 1–4, scan all 17 premonitions, send Riley up the Ep 2 ridge, and crouch the Ep 5 stealth section. These four habits cover 80% of common deaths.
Should I play Safe Mode?
Yes if you want zero stress. Safe Mode auto-passes non-lethal QTEs and extends lethal prompt windows by ~4x. It does not block trophies on any platform.
